NEW BEDFORD — Police are actively investigating a shooting that resulted in the injuries of two young men, supposedly teenagers, in the 160-block of Chancery Street.

Multiple witness accounts have indicated that two young men were apparently shot Monday night just outside the Temple Landing apartment complex in the area of Middle Street and Chancery Street.

New Bedford Police tell WBSM News that one of the victims suffered a gunshot wound to the leg while the other "sustained injuries in the shooting." Police also say the victims were alert and conscious

Friends and relatives were seen by WBSM News, gathering outside of St. Luke’s Hospital as the two victims awaited transport to Rhode Island hospital. Trauma response personnel from the City were also spotted on scene consoling individuals in the group.

Ward Four City Councilor Dana Rebeiro, whose Ward the alleged shooting occurred in, was also on scene addressing the victim’s families and friends outside the hospital.

“I just hope this neighborhood heals well and our community moves forward,” said Rebeiro.

New Bedford Police continue to investigate.
